Aminoacyl tRNA synthetase is required for all except:
Correct Answer: Hydroxyproline
Description: Some proteins contain additional amino acids that arise due to post-translational modification of existing amino acyl residues. Examples: Vitamin C mediated hydroxylation of proline and peptidyl lysine to 4-hydroxyproline and 5-hydroxylysine Vitamin K mediated g-carboxylation of glutamate Methylation Formylation Acetylation Prenylation (addition of fatty acid residues) Glypiation (addition of Glycosyl PI anchor) Phosphorylation Therefore Aminoacyl tRNA synthetase is not required by these.
